let’s start at the beginning what are

gift and talented programs

according to the national association of

gifted children

the most common gifted and talented

programs include accommodations in the

classroom

grouping with students of similar

ability acceleration or even skipping a

grade

furthermore every program has a

different method for identifying these

gifted students

but the most common include scoring

highly unwritten exam

or teacher recommendation

now that we’ve identified what different

programs are and how children are chosen

for them

they can move on to discussing why these

procedures are problematic

starting off written exams these exams

favor those with money because they are

able to pay for special tutors who can

get the child to score high enough and

qualify as gifted

it becomes unfair because those with

money are essentially able to pay for

their child to be identified as gifted

and those without money are at a

disadvantage

they don’t have the resources to pay for

these fancy tutors

and are practically going into these

tests blind

as a result the written exams become

elitist because the wealthy can

pay for their child to be recognized as

gifted but those without money

are left with little to no resources and

a smaller chance of being identified as

gifted

furthermore written exams aren’t an

inaccurate way for identifying different

children

because it is a broad term that can

apply to different people such as people

who saw

math such in math and science or more

artistic ventures such as painting

however written exams are unable to

account for the latter group

and therefore fail to identify a large

number of

truly talented students they are

automatically given the label of

non-gifted and their talents are never

nurtured or cared for

and even students who do excel at

something mentioned on written exam

can be given a label of non-gifted just

because they have test anxiety or

they simply miss the cut off by a few

points

according to the american testing the

ideas association

nearly 20 of students have test anxiety

and almost all of them would have been

automatically identified as non-gifted

additionally students who don’t have

test anxiety can be left out of the

program

just because they had a bad day and

simply tested bad and missed the class

by a few points

overall clinton exams are an inaccurate

way for identifying gifted students

moving on to the next method of teacher

recommendation

this method is clearly flawed because

every teacher has their own biases which

are

impossible to set aside import

for this reason gifted students can be

left out of the gifted program

because their teacher has something

against them in fact according to the

american education research association

teachers are less likely to recommend

low-income students of color

despite displaying identical performance

this means the students who are most

disadvantaged are again

being disadvantaged in the gifted

program

both these methods of written exams and

teacher recommendations

have one common flaw even in an

idealistic world where students

aren’t left out of the program these

methods group together moderately gifted

and highly get the students together we

both really gifted and highly get the

students are

two different groups i need two

different things

moderately gifted students are students

who simply display advanced talent

but just need more challenging work that

takes into account the skills they

already had

highly gifted students are students who

not only display advanced talent

but display talent at or near that of a

professional

they don’t just need more challenging

work but rather they need to skip a

break

and develop a substantial amount of time

to their gift

however the current methods for

identifying gift students

simply groups them together this means

that gift programs either become

too challenging too fast for moderately

gifted students

or become too easy for highly gifted

students to a point

where their talents are never nurtured

either way

one group experience is harmed the

damages that they receive from this

can follow them throughout a lifetime
